[1.7.0] - 2026-07-17

Added

  • Optional email collection - New collectContact, userId, contactQuestion, contactSubtext, contactButtonSendLabel, and contactButtonSkipLabel props add an optional email collection screen before the success screen. Skipped automatically when userId is already known. New onContactSubmit event fires when a respondent submits an email.
  • Skippable feedback step - New textButtonSkipLabel prop adds a Skip button to the follow-up feedback screen, mirroring the email collection step. Skipping (or submitting with empty input) advances to the next screen without calling onFeedbackSubmit.

Changed

  • BREAKING: textButtonLabel renamed to textButtonSendLabel - Aligns naming with the new textButtonSkipLabel and the existing contactButtonSendLabel/contactButtonSkipLabel pair. Update your prop usage:
    <CSAT5Survey textButtonSendLabel="Send" textButtonSkipLabel="Skip" />
  • Feedback and label styling - Added a focus outline to choice checkboxes, fixed font inheritance and checkmark proportions in feedback inputs, and prevented label overflow with box-sizing: border-box.

[1.5.5] - 2026-06-18

Fixed

  • CSS variable inheritance - Private CSS variables (--_*) are now defined on :root, :host instead of inside component classes, fixing inheritance for Popup and Surface which are ancestors of SurveyRoot in the DOM tree.
  • CSS reset scope - Box model reset (margin, padding, box-sizing) is now applied inside Popup as well, covering all descendants including Surface and the close button.

[1.4.0] - 2025-12-23

Changed

  • BREAKING: comment parameter renamed to text - More accurate naming for user feedback input across the API. Update your callback handlers:
    onFeedbackSubmit={({ text, rating }) => ...}
